We’re looking for a friendly and motivated Personal Assistant to provide companionship and community support to a young man who enjoys collecting LEGO, surfing and water sports (in the summer months), walking, cycling, climbing, and gadgets.

He currently spends a lot of time on his own and would benefit from encouragement to build confidence, develop independence, and get out into the community more often.

The role involves supporting him to try new activities, enjoy days out, go shopping, and generally have fun while promoting independence and social engagement.

If you’re active, patient, and enjoy helping others build confidence through shared interests and positive experiences — and you’re not afraid to try new things or get in the water alongside the person you support — we’d love to hear from you!

Key job details

St Ives

£15.84 per hour

6 hours per week

Thursday or Saturdays, can be worked in 1 session or split into 2 X 3 hour session

Self-Employed

Key responsibilities

Support to access the community

Encourage independence

Building confidence with shopping

Promote physical and emotional wellbeing through gentle activity, conversation, and positive engagemen

Provide companionship and encouragement

Essential requirements

Great communication skills

Flexibility & adaptability to adapt to changing demands or unexpected situations

Full driving licence, access to a vehicle + business cover (if applicable)

Relevant Training/Qualifications

Proof of self-employment in the UK, insurance & DBS check
